Student: ANIRUDDH RAVIPATI  ·  Year: 2021  ·  Course: Graphical User Interface

For the weeks in the Graphical User Interface class, the brief was to convey, through an app, a concept that I had learnt at CIID.  From the outside looking in, there was a certain gap that I had to cross when it came to interaction design. This was a good opportunity to cross that gap.

I started my research from the ID Sketchbook that we used during IxD week. That starting point took me a bit deeper into other authors of new media studies - Negroponte & McLuhan. I realized that there was a deeper implication to studying interaction design as a focus.  I wanted to distill what I thought about. Doing that through app interactions and interfaces was an interesting challenge. 

This resulted in Interlink. Interlink is an essay. It is highly esoteric in its viewpoint. The essay/app talks about how digital interactions attempt to leverage human communication streams - touch, sound, the subtleties of speech and sight. As the sections progress, the essay arcs to an existential conclusion and an aside.
